b) In response to the second problem you are having, in Internet Explorer,
please go to Tools | Internet Options | Advanced, and uncheck the box that
says "Show friendly HTTP errors", and reload the page. Instead of the bland
500 error, you should now get a more detailed error message from the server
(IE is hiding this from you - it is generating a generic error page based on
the HTTP status code received from the server)
